STM32驱动TFT LCD显示实验教程
版权申诉
53 浏览量
更新于2024-11-05
收藏 346KB ZIP 举报
资源摘要信息: "TFT LCD液晶显示实验.zip_液晶显示实验"
该压缩包文件内容涉及STM32微控制器与TFT LCD液晶显示屏相结合的实验操作。本实验主要是通过STM32微控制器来控制TFT LCD显示屏,实现图像和文字的显示。
STM32微控制器是一种基于ARM Cortex-M内核的微控制器系列,广泛应用于嵌入式系统设计。它以其高性能、高集成度和高灵活性而著称,适用于各种需要处理和控制的应用场景。STM32系列支持多种通信协议和外设接口,使得开发者可以方便地连接各种传感器和执行器。
TFT(Thin Film Transistor)LCD即薄膜晶体管液晶显示技术,是LCD技术的一种。它通过在液晶分子之间添加薄膜晶体管,改善了液晶显示的响应速度和图像质量。与普通的LCD屏幕相比,TFT屏幕具有更高的亮度和对比度,以及更快的刷新率,能够提供更为清晰、鲜艳的显示效果。TFT LCD广泛应用于平板电脑、智能手机、笔记本电脑、数码相机等电子设备的显示屏。
在本实验中,STM32微控制器将作为主控制单元,通过编程实现对TFT LCD显示屏的控制。实验可能涉及的编程语言主要是C语言。开发者需要编写代码来初始化显示屏,之后可以进行基本的显示操作,如显示文字、图形以及更复杂的图像等。
实验的目的是使学习者熟悉STM32与TFT LCD的交互过程,掌握在STM32平台上进行显示内容设计和编程的方法。通过实验,学习者可以了解液晶显示屏的工作原理,以及如何使用STM32的GPIO(通用输入输出)端口、SPI(串行外设接口)或其它通信接口来驱动显示屏。
从文件名"ALIENTEK MINISTM32 实验11 TFT LCD液晶显示实验"中可以推断,该实验是"ALIENTEK MINISTM32"系列教学实验的一部分,这是ALIENTEK公司推出的针对STM32微控制器的教学套件。该套件提供了系列化的实验内容,帮助学习者从基础到进阶,逐步掌握STM32微控制器的应用开发。
在实验操作过程中,学习者可能需要使用到一系列的硬件资源和软件工具。硬件资源包括STM32开发板、TFT LCD显示屏模块等。软件工具可能包括Keil MDK、STM32CubeMX、IAR Embedded Workbench等,这些是常用于STM32开发的集成开发环境(IDE)。此外,开发者可能还需要使用到专门的驱动库和示例代码,以便更容易地实现显示屏的控制。
总结来说,"TFT LCD液晶显示实验.zip_液晶显示实验"是一套面向STM32微控制器用户的实验教学资源,通过操作实践,学习者可以深入理解STM32与TFT LCD的结合应用,掌握在嵌入式系统中实现基本显示功能的技术和方法。这一过程不仅能够提高学习者对微控制器编程的理解,还能加深对现代显示技术的认识。
2022-09-20 上传
2022-09-21 上传
2022-07-14 上传
2022-09-20 上传
2022-09-24 上传
2022-09-23 上传
2022-09-14 上传
2022-09-24 上传
2022-09-23 上传
weixin_42651887
- 粉丝: 97
- 资源: 1万+